AVR ATmega64-64L中文资料:高性能微处理器
需积分: 50 91 浏览量
更新于2024-09-19
收藏 2.76MB PDF 举报
"此资源是关于AVR系列微控制器中的ATmega64-64L的中文参考资料,提供了芯片的详细规格和技术特性。"
ATmega64-64L是一款高性能、低功耗的8位AVR微处理器,由 AVR RISC(精简指令集计算)架构驱动。该芯片拥有130条高效指令,大多数指令可在单个时钟周期内完成,最大工作频率可达16MHz,提供16MIPS(百万指令每秒)的处理能力。它配备32个8位通用工作寄存器,能在高速运行时保持高效的数据处理。
在存储方面,ATmega64-64L内置64KB的系统内可编程Flash,具有10,000次的擦写寿命,并且支持独立的Boot代码区,可通过片上Boot程序实现系统内编程。此外,它还包含2KB的EEPROM,擦写寿命达100,000次,以及4KB的片内SRAM。外部存储空间可扩展至64KB,并可以通过SPI接口进行系统内编程。锁定位功能允许用户加密程序,增强安全性。
该芯片集成JTAG接口,符合IEEE1149.1标准,支持边界扫描功能,用于扩展的片内调试,能对Flash、EEPROM、熔丝位和锁定位进行编程。
外设特性包括多个定时器/计数器,如两个8位定时器/计数器和两个扩展16位定时器/计数器,一个实时计数器RTC,以及多个PWM通道,满足不同应用需求。此外,它还有8路10位ADC,支持单端和差分输入,其中两个差分通道可编程增益。通信接口包括两线接口、串行USART和SPI接口,适用于不同类型的通信需求。另外,还有独立的看门狗定时器和模拟比较器,增强了系统的稳定性和功能多样性。
处理器还具备多种电源管理功能,如上电复位、掉电检测和6种睡眠模式,适应不同应用场景的节能需求。I/O口丰富,共有53个可编程I/O口,支持64引脚TQFP和MLF封装。工作电压范围为ATmega64L的2.7-5.5V和ATmega64的4.5-5.5V,速度等级分别为ATmega64L的0-8MHz和ATmega64的0-16MHz。
ATmega64-64L是一款功能强大、集成度高的微控制器,广泛应用于嵌入式系统设计,其丰富的外设和灵活的电源管理选项使其成为各种应用的理想选择。
2010-04-15 上传
2009-09-07 上传
2009-08-25 上传
2009-12-04 上传
2009-03-30 上传
insoonior
- 粉丝: 77
- 资源: 21
最新资源
- MATLAB新功能:Multi-frame ViewRGB制作彩色图阴影
- XKCD Substitutions 3-crx插件:创新的网页文字替换工具
- Python实现8位等离子效果开源项目plasma.py解读
- 维护商店移动应用:基于PhoneGap的移动API应用
- Laravel-Admin的Redis Manager扩展使用教程
- Jekyll代理主题使用指南及文件结构解析
- cPanel中PHP多版本插件的安装与配置指南
- 深入探讨React和Typescript在Alias kopio游戏中的应用
- node.js OSC服务器实现:Gibber消息转换技术解析
- 体验最新升级版的mdbootstrap pro 6.1.0组件库
- 超市盘点过机系统实现与delphi应用
- Boogle: 探索 Python 编程的 Boggle 仿制品
- C++实现的Physics2D简易2D物理模拟
- 傅里叶级数在分数阶微分积分计算中的应用与实现
- Windows Phone与PhoneGap应用隔离存储文件访问方法
- iso8601-interval-recurrence:掌握ISO8601日期范围与重复间隔检查